Flight Time and Battery
Three critical factors determine whether the Sky Rider Helios meets your operational needs: how long it’ll fly, how quickly you’ll need to recharge, and how that battery’ll perform over time. Flight duration depends on your drone’s weight, camera usage, wind conditions, and piloting technique—all variables you can influence. You’ll extend operational time by investing in multiple swappable batteries or upgrading to high-capacity options, minimizing downtime between flights. However, understand that batteries degrade with use and eventually require replacement. Maximize your battery’s usable life through proper maintenance: avoid overcharging and follow manufacturer guidelines. By managing these elements strategically, you’ll optimize the Helios’s performance and reduce long-term operating costs while maintaining consistent flight capabilities.

FPV Goggle Compatibility
Capturing that pristine 4K footage means nothing if you can’t see it in real time—that’s where FPV goggle compatibility enters the picture. You’ll want to verify your goggles match the Sky Rider Helios’s video transmission system, whether it’s 5.8GHz or 2.4GHz, to guarantee a clear, low-latency feed. Latency matters considerably; even milliseconds of delay can affect your control responsiveness during flight. Your goggles’ resolution and field of view should align with your drone’s camera capabilities for ideal visual quality. Consider additional features like built-in DVRs and mobile device connectivity that enhance your flying experience. Prioritizing compatibility guarantees you’re getting the immersive, responsive first-person view you’re investing in.
Control Range Distance
While you’re flying your Sky Rider Helios with VR goggles, the drone’s control range becomes your operational boundary—and it’s critical you understand what factors affect it. The Helios typically offers a 400-meter range under ideal conditions, but several variables impact this distance. Environmental interference like buildings, trees, and power lines can substantially reduce your effective range. Weather conditions, particularly rain and high winds, also compromise signal strength. Your controller’s battery level directly influences transmission quality, so you’ll want to monitor it constantly. Radio frequency congestion in urban areas may further limit connectivity. Understanding these factors helps you maintain safer flights and prevents losing signal during critical moments, ensuring you maximize the Helios’s capabilities while maintaining control.
Beginner Vs Advanced Modes
As you progress from novice to experienced pilot, you’ll find that the Sky Rider Helios offers distinct flight modes tailored to your skill level. The beginner mode stabilizes your drone automatically, making takeoff and landing intuitive while limiting speed for safety. You’ll develop fundamental control skills without worrying about sudden movements.
Advanced mode removes these restrictions, granting you full throttle control and enhanced maneuverability. You’ll execute sharp turns, rapid descents, and aggressive aerial tricks that demand precision and confidence. This mode unlocks the drone’s true potential for experienced pilots seeking dynamic flight experiences.
Consider your current abilities honestly. Starting with beginner mode prevents frustration and equipment damage while building your foundation. Once you’ve mastered basic movements, shifting to advanced mode lets you explore the Helios’s complete capabilities and push your piloting skills further.
